經驗分享 看我如此構建私有云 |
發布時間: 2012/8/2 9:08:49 |
想象一下Amazon Web Services能夠在您自己的私有數據中心內做哪些事:創建新磁盤或服務器,或者從支持廣泛操作系統的上百個模板中進行單擊選擇來快速啟動新應用程序實例。這就是您構建私有云所需要進行的一些簡單操作。
“私有云”是一個市場詞匯,它指的是在一個私有數據中心掛載應用程序和服務器或者存儲空間,然后提供這些資源的按需訪問。通過這個方法,您可以快速地部署新應用程序、服務器和存儲(以邏輯磁盤的形式),而不是像以前那樣需要花費幾周或幾個月時間確定需求,申請預算,選擇合適產品,然后才獲得服務器,再進行部署。 構建私有云有哪些重要性? 將您現有的應用程序和服務器基礎架構遷移到私有云的虛擬服務器上,可以節省大量的成本。現在的高端刀片服務器相比以前的獨立服務器,由于能耗顯著下降而具有更高的性價比。您也可以更充分地利用數據中心空間(有時候可以使用一個機架的少量刀片服務器替代一整排的服務器,數量可能減少一半),在同樣的空間部署更多的服務器,或者減少數據中心面積和制冷成本。 私有云的構成元素 實現私有云的基礎是服務器虛擬化:通常是使用Intel x86架構和VMware、Citrix或Microsoft的超級管理程序在一臺物理服務器上運行許多虛擬機。服務器虛擬化能夠提高CPU和RAM的利用率,因為大量的虛擬機都使用相同的物理資源,而這些資源原本是空置的。例如,能夠擴展內存架構的高速多核服務器Cisco USC刀片服務器最多可擁有32個處理內核及384GB內存,它最多可以運行100個虛擬機,每一個虛擬機都有4GB內存(這是Windows或Linux服務器通常配備的內存數)。 除了優化資源利用率,服務器虛擬化也使您能夠快速創建服務器。您所需要做的就是定義好虛擬機,指定虛擬服務器所需要的RAM、CPU和外部資源。理想情況下,您會得到一組預定義模板,您可以使用模板創建新虛擬機,從而不需要從CD/DVD ISO鏡像創建Windows或Linux服務器。 私有云架構的第二個構成元素是虛擬化存儲,或者按需創建虛擬磁盤,然后將它們附加到所需要的虛擬機上。虛擬磁盤通常是以大型共享文件系統的文件方式存在的;您只需要一個服務器虛擬化軟件(VMware的vSphere或Microsoft 的Hyper-V)和一個足夠大的存儲陣列就能夠部署這些虛擬存儲。 最后一個但也是很重要的一個元素是,需要一個自助服務入口,這樣用戶(各個部門或應用程序團隊)才能夠創建新的虛擬機和磁盤。對于小型企業,由虛擬化軟件(例如,VMWare的vCenter)提供的GUI工具可以實現這個功能。而大型企業肯定需要更高級的軟件,它們要支持基于用戶和角色訪問控制的隔離。最新發布的VMware vCloud Director或Cisco UCS Manager可以滿足這個需求。 分階段構建私有云 私有云基礎架構的構建通常包含以下三個階段: 試點項目; 部署更大型服務器和存儲基礎架構,將現有的服務器遷移到虛擬化環境; 實現帶有自助服務入口的真正私有云,并在需要時實現按需支付機制。 這些階段可能需要幾個月甚至幾年才能完成,因此最好采取以下測量步驟: 通過市場調研,選擇服務器和虛擬化平臺。我個人推薦使用Cisco UCS和VMware。其他可能會根據原有的部署選擇包括IBM或HP的機架服務器,或者Microsoft或Xen的超級管理程序技術。 在部署新基礎架構并熟悉它之后,要創建一個虛擬磁盤模板(例如,一般為Windows和Linux服務器),然后開始使用虛擬機來滿足所有新服務器的需求,從而得到簡化。當人們都認同虛擬化是一種可靠的方法之后,您可以開始將現有的應用程序遷移到虛擬化環境,以改進性能和減少數據中心成本。 您還需要知道什么? 服務器/磁盤虛擬化和私有云概念是非常棒的工具……但是僅此而已。您需要靈活地使用這些技術,否則您會浪費很多的時間和金錢。大多數IT組織都需要改變他們的組織架構以及整合網絡服務器和存儲團隊的過程,因為他們需要緊密協作來創建這樣一個環境。 本文出自:億恩科技【www.vbseamall.com】 |